Abstract |
: |
Background: Her2/neu is an oncogene that plays an important role in the pathogenesis of many cancer types. In
bladder carcinoma (BC), the clinical significance of Her2/neu status remains under-investigated and poorly linked to
the patients’ clinic-pathological features and survival status. Thus, the current study was conducted to assess Her2/
neu status in a cohort of patients’ in Saudi Arabia, and to explore its prognostic value in BC.
Methods: A total of 160 consent patients of transitional cell carcinoma (TCC) of bladder were arranged on a tissue
microarray (TMA) and stained by immunohistochemistry (IHC) and bright-field dual in situ hybridization (BDISH)
methods. The intensity of Her2/neu protein receptor immunostaining was evaluated, correlated to Her2/neu gene
amplification status in TCC and assessed for potential clinical value by correlation measures.
Results: IHC data demonstrated that Her2/neu protein is expressed in 60 % (2+ and 3+) of our TCC patient’s cohort
from Saudi Arabia. Her2/neu gene amplification is detected in 25 % by BDISH. There was a strong association
between Her2/neu protein levels and lymph node invasion (p = 0.04), tumor stage (p = 0.002), vascular invasion and
borderline significance with distant metastasis (p = 0.07). Amplification of Her2/neu gene was associated with tumor
grade (p = 0.03) and poor disease-specific survival (p = 0.02), in that, patients with non-amplified Her2/neu gene live
longer. Interestingly, there was a reasonable concordance rate (71 %) between IHC and BDISH data in the analyzed
cohort.
Conclusion: The study showed that 25 % of our patients’ cohort has Her2/neu over-expression. This Her2/neu
(over-expression/amplification) status was concordant using either IHC or BDISH and significantly associated with
disease aggressiveness and poor outcome. These findings suggested a potential impact of anti-Her2 targeted
therapy in the treatment of bladder cancer with amplified/overexpressed HER2 that needs further investigation. |
